    Burger City in Ronhart Park is my current top choice for really good hamburgers. and the Burgers are top quality. Cooked to order the way you request them. (It is really hard to get a rare burger around here. ) No fancy toppings, just good burgers, lettuce tomato and pickles. The Shakes are very good too, milk and real ice cream (Dryers.) Prices are reasonable and although the place is bare bones plain, it is clean and worth trying.
